    Hi, we are Heike and Birgit. We live on a big and beautiful farmyard with a cat and sometimes a couple of bnb-guests who stay in an extra apartment next door.

    Our farm is located in a nature reserve "Gieselau-valley" in Dithmarschen / Schlewig- Holstein. This is in the north of Germany - next to the Nord-Ostsee-Kanal - surrounded by beautiful nature and not far away from the North Sea (~20 minutes with the car). And if you saw enough from the countryside, Hamburg is just 90 km away and reachable by public transportation.

    The exchange we offer is very diverse, because we always have different projects running. For example: gardening in a greenhouse or just outside in the garden, making firewood, painting and repairing various things around and inside the house, making an outside bathing place, looking after the cat, housesitting in the winter and many more... be creative ... maybe creating mosaics, building beautiful outside places, cooking tasty meals...

    You have the opportunity to learn to juggle, spit fire ... In your free time you can explore different places, exploring the nature, swimming in the north sea or just relaxing with a book in the garden.

    I'd love to show you some local cooking and of cause if you are interested you can learn some german.
    My english is not perfect, but I think we will get along easily.
    I can teach you how to juggle, how to do swinging with fire tops.
    There are bikes for exploring the area and a lot of nice places to visit around.
    Near the Northsea there is the World Natural Heritage - the Wadden Sea.
    Next to our place is the Stone Age Village "AÖZA Albersdorf".
    Sometimes we will have big house partys with live music and nice people.

    Festivals in the area:
    - "Rock an der Eider"
    - Dragon Festival in St.Peter Ording
    - Beach partys in Büsum, St. Peter Ording
    - Frequenzen festival in Meldorf

    You will stay in a only-roof house or in a circus caravan. Both with large beds to accommodate two people.
    You can also stay in your own tent anywhere at the farm.
    Singing birds will be your alarm clock in the morning and if you are lucky you might see some deer sneaking past.
